Bahram is a name often given to boys. Ranked #12452 and holds a steady place on the charts. It comes from a Persian (Iranian) origin and traditionally means "Victorious warrior from ancient Iranian legends". It has 2 syllables.
Bahram derives from ancient Persian traditions where it symbolized triumph and martial prowess. Historically linked to kings and heroes in Iranian epics, it remains popular in Persian-speaking regions. Today it suggests a confident, adventurous personality with natural leadership qualities.
